You can visit more than 20 museums in Sacramento for free. Here’s when and how
Here’s some good news for art aficionados and history buffs.
More than 20 museums in the Sacramento area are offering free admission in early March.
It’s the 26th consecutive year that local museums have collaborated to present Free Museum Weekend.
Although 2024 tickets for some of the most popular destinations, including the Crocker Art Museum and Sacramento Children’s Museum, had already been reserved as of Tuesday, you can still register to visit a number of spots for free.
When is Free Museum Weekend?
In 2024, Free Museum Weekend falls on Saturday, March 2, and Sunday, March 3.
All participating museums will be open at 10 a.m. both days and the last entry is one hour before museum closing time, which differs slightly by museum.
How can I get free admission at Sacramento-area museums?
In order to get free admission to more than 20 Sacramento-area museums, you must register online in advance for tickets.
“All guests must pre-register for free admission,” the website said. “Otherwise, regular admission fees will apply.”
If you need to cancel your visit or end up with more tickets than you need, reach out to the event organizers by replying to your confirmation email. They’ll then release the unwanted tickets back to the public.
Which local museums are offering free entry?
Here’s a full list of the Sacramento-area museums participating in Free Museum Weekend:
- Aerospace Museum of California in McClellan Park
- California Agriculture Museum in Woodland
- California Automobile Museum
- California Museum in Sacramento
- California State Library in Sacramento
- California State Railroad Museum in Sacramento
- Crocker Art Museum in Sacramento
- Don & June Salvatori California Pharmacy Museum in Sacramento
- Fairytale Town in Sacramento
- Leland Stanford Mansion in Sacramento
- Locke Boarding House Museum State Park in Walnut Grove
- Maidu Museum & Historic Site in Roseville
- Museum of Medical History in Sacramento
- Sacramento Children’s Museum in Rancho Cordova
- Sacramento Historic City Cemetery
- Sacramento History Museum
- Sacramento Regional Fire Museum in West Sacramento
- SMUD Museum of Science and Curiosity in Sacramento
- Sojourner Truth African Heritage Museum in Sacramento
- State Capitol Museum in Sacramento
- State Indian Museum in Sacramento
- Sutter’s Fort State Historic Park in Sacramento
- Verge Center for the Arts in Sacramento
